### Step 4: Configure the Thumbnail Queue

The Pellcrest thumbnail workers pull jobs from the Brindle queue over TLS only; verify the broker certificate chain before enabling consumers. Worker concurrency should stay at the audited value of 4 to bound memory use during image decoding. The queue's HMAC signing credential must be set in the env file on the next line.

sealed setting: LEDGER_TOKEN20=6148d35bbb480b0ab79e

# Data Stores — Reset Flow Revamp

The Larkbridge password reset revamp splits state across two stores. Token issuance and expiry live in the `reset_tokens` table; rate-limit counters moved to the cache tier and are ephemeral. Tokens are hashed at rest; never log raw values. TTL is enforced both in-row and by a sweeper job running every five minutes. If the sweeper stalls, expired rows accumulate but stay unusable. For manual inspection of token state, connect to the primary store with the string below.

database URL for bahop-yagep: mssql://sildor_svc:35ha7jz@db-fb6d.nelvrodyn.example:5432/casath

## Tuning

The Marrowgate validator host loads plugins lazily and runs them in a shared worker pool. Throughput is mostly governed by pool size and per-plugin timeout; a slow validator should be killed rather than allowed to stall the batch. Memory limits apply per plugin instance, not per pool, so raising concurrency raises the ceiling linearly. Before proposing changes at sync, benchmark against the staging corpus. Current defaults ship as follows.

constants for kaduf-hadup:
QUOTAS = {
    "zorath": 2,
    "ralael": 5,
}